Aronian ties game vs. Kramnik in friendly’s round 5April 28, 2012 - 10:50 AMT PanARMENIAN.Net - On April 27, Armenian grandmaster Levon Aronian tied a game vs. Russia’s Vladimir Kramnik in the fifth round of the “training” match in Zurich.The second and fourth rounds also ended in a draw; Armenian GM won the first round and his Russian rival gained victory in the third one. Given the current 2,5 – 2,5 match result, Aronian is going to play with white in the last round of the tournament. The final round of the six-game match is due on April 28.
